This paper describes the design and optimisation of a rugged 94GHz balanced mixer, with applications in airborne systems. The mixer is of the crossbar ripe, and is analysed using scale modelling and non-linear computer techniques. The mixer incorporates a novel diode integrated circuit consisting of two balanced, Schottky-diodes in series, and the associated antenna coupling structure, fabricated using planar processing methods.
